STOCKHOLM, March 13 (Xinhua) -- Following are the leading results from the biathlon World Cup in Oslo, Norway, on Thursday:

Men's 10 kilometers sprint:

1. Emil Hegle Svendsen, Norway, 25 minutes 19.9.6 seconds (no penalty lap)

2. Michael Roesch, Germany, 24.5 seconds behind (0)

3. Friedrich Pinter, Austria, 31.1 (1)

4. Ivan Tcherezov, Russia, 45.3 (1)

5. Frode Andresen, Norway, 1:09.9 (3)

6. Andreas Birnbacher, Germany, 1:15.8 (1)

7. Stian Eckhoff, Norway, 1:19.6 (1)

8. Michael Greis, Germany, 1:24.0 (2)

9. Andrei Prokunin, Russia, 1:24.1 (1)

10. Nikolay Kruglov, Russia, 1:25.8 (3)
